Easy Grilled Chicken Salad

Akum Raj Jamir
This Easy Grilled Chicken Salad is a perfect chicken salad for all seasons and occasions packed with flavor, texture, crunch, protein, and the perfect amount of simple dressing.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 12 minutes
Total Time 27 minutes
Course Appetizer, Salad
Cuisine American, International, world
Servings 3

Ingredients
  

For Grilled Chicken:

  • 2 medium chicken breast
  • 1 tablespoon paprika powder or red chilly powder
  • 1 teaspoon cracked peppercorn
  • 1 teaspoon ginger garlic paste
  • 1 teaspoon l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1 tablespoon oil

For Salad:

  • 1 small carrot sliced
  • 1 small cucumber sliced
  • 1 medium onion sliced
  • 1 medium tomato sliced
  • 1-2 green/red chilly sliced
  • ½ cup cabbage thinly sliced
  • ½ cup mixed sprouts
  • few coriander leaves chopped

For Chilly Lime Dressing:

  • 2 tablespoon chilly flakes
  • 3 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 teaspoon coconut sugar (you can use brown or white sugar)
  • ¼ teaspoon pepper powder
  • salt as per taste

Instructions
 

Get ready the chicken: 

  • Wash the chicken breast nicely and pat dry with clean kitchen towel.
  • Prick the chicken breast all over with a fork on both the sides.

Marinate the chicken:

  • In a bowl add all the ingredients mentioned in the marinade list and mix well.
  • Rub the mixture all over the chicken breast, cover the bowl and keep aside for marination for atleast 30 minutes. The longer marination the better it is.

Heating the grill pan:

  • Turn on the gas stove and heat a grill pan on high heat.
  • Once the pan is heated, grease the pan all over with little oil.

Cook the chicken:

  • Place the chicken breast to the grill pan and grill over medium heat for 5-6 minutes on the first side without flipping them.
  • Now flip the chicken and grill for 5-6 minutes.
  • Turn off heat and allow chicken breasts to rest for about 5 minutes before slicing them.

Making the dressing And Assembling the salad:

  • In a bowl add all the ingredients mentioned in the dressing list. Whisk well and set aside until use.
  • Place the salad around the plate.
  • Place the sliced grilled chicken in the center of the plate.
  • Drizzle the prepared dressing all over the salad. Garnish with chopped coriander leaves and serve.
  • You can even toss them well and serve.

Notes

  1. Marination is the key. The longer you let the chicken marinate for, the better it gets! It will become so flavorful and tender.
  2. Give some time for the grilled chicken to rest before slicing to prevent the juices to escape.
  3. If you make this salad ahead, leave the dressing off until you’re ready to serve.
